摘 要:As one of the representatives of Anthropocene fiction, Cormac McCarthy’s The Road focuses on the protagonists’ looking for hope for living. It can be inferred when analyzed with Tönnies’ theory that a community is constructed within the relationship between father and son, together with other characters that are involved in the narration. Accordingly, the changing process of community is demonstrated in a progressive sequence of blood-geopolitics-spirit, revealing a sense of progression in an Anthropocene context. This paper analyzes and explores the process of evolution in three dimensions reflected in the novel: construction, crisis, and the reconstruction of community. It is considered that The Road conveys powerful calls of the yearn for the survival of the individual, which can be regarded as a reflection of the human condition in reality. Meanwhile, its distinct and full-scale evolution of community process expressed in the novel also presents a referentiality to the age of Anthropocene.
